Transaction d581700fb91e56829d8fc47831d89051809151cc2b032d58910cf708f5ce448b
1 Input
2 Outputs
- d581700fb91e56829d8fc47831d89051809151cc2b032d58910cf708f5ce448b:0
- d581700fb91e56829d8fc47831d89051809151cc2b032d58910cf708f5ce448b:1
value 63733084
address 36fZ6pCCLhGv6gptrhFb9guMPDp7TzTHXh
value 1236900
address 17aa1ihPKnjANsVD62P8JTKfjxJpKnpSaU